Mobile App Development – A Comprehensive Guide to Monetizing Your Skills
In the digital age, mobile app development has emerged as a lucrative avenue for individuals with coding expertise. Whether you’re interested in creating your own apps or developing apps for clients, this guide will provide you with a comprehensive roadmap to make money through mobile app development, including a focused work plan for your success in this thriving industry.
Step 1: Master the Basics of App Development
Before delving into mobile app development, ensure you have a strong grasp of the fundamentals. Key points to consider:
- Programming Languages: Familiarize yourself with programming languages commonly used for app development, such as Java, Swift, or Kotlin.
- Development Tools: Explore popular app development environments like Android Studio (for Android apps) and Xcode (for iOS apps).
Step 2: Choose Your Niche and App Idea
Identify the niche you want to target and brainstorm app ideas that cater to a specific audience. Consider user needs, market demand, and your own passions when selecting your niche.
Step 3: Create a Prototype
Develop a prototype or wireframe of your app to visualize its functionality and design. This will help you refine your concept and make it more appealing to potential users or clients.
Step 4: Develop Your App
Start the development process by writing code, designing the user interface, and implementing features. Maintain a systematic approach to code structure and documentation for ease of maintenance and updates.
Step 5: Quality Assurance and Testing
Test your app thoroughly to identify and fix any bugs, usability issues, or performance problems. The quality of your app can significantly impact its success.
Step 6: Launch and Market Your App
Once your app is ready, launch it on relevant app stores (e.g., Apple App Store, Google Play Store). To ensure visibility and downloads, employ marketing strategies such as:
- App Store Optimization (ASO): Optimize your app’s listing with relevant keywords and appealing graphics.
- Social Media Marketing: Promote your app through social media channels to engage your target audience.
- Content Marketing: Create blog posts, videos, or articles related to your app and niche.
Step 7: Monetization Strategies
Consider how you’ll earn money from your app:
- Paid App Downloads: Charge users a one-time fee to download your app.
- In-App Purchases: Offer in-app items, features, or subscriptions for a fee.
- Ads: Include advertising within your app and earn revenue through ad networks.
Step 8: User Feedback and Continuous Improvement
Listen to user feedback and reviews. Regularly update your app to address user concerns, add new features, and improve overall performance.
Step 9: Client Projects (If Applicable)
If you’re developing apps for clients, build a portfolio of your work to showcase your skills. Use freelance platforms or reach out to potential clients directly.
Step 10: Network and Collaboration
Engage with other app developers, join developer forums, and attend conferences or meetups to expand your network. Collaboration and partnerships can open up new opportunities.
